Price Range and Availability
The Roborock models typically range from $300 to $600, depending on features. The Dreame 2026 is priced around $250 to $400, making it more accessible for budget buyers. Both brands are widely available online and in retail stores, often with sales and discounts.
Key Features Comparison
Roborock
- Advanced navigation with LiDAR technology
- Strong suction power up to 2500 Pa
- App control and voice assistant compatibility
- Multi-floor mapping
- Long battery life, up to 150 minutes
Dreame 2026
- Effective navigation with optical sensors
- Suction power around 2200 Pa
- App control and Alexa compatibility
- Basic mapping features
- Battery life approximately 120 minutes
Performance and User Feedback
Roborock models are praised for their thorough cleaning, efficient navigation, and durability. Users report fewer issues with getting stuck or missing spots. Dreame 2026 offers solid cleaning performance but may struggle with complex layouts due to less advanced navigation technology.
